Productivity Techniques in Software Development Dataset (Publication Date: 2024/02)

$249.00
Adding to cart… The item has been added
Attention all software developers!

Are you tired of feeling overwhelmed and stressed out when it comes to managing your project′s productivity? Do you wish there was a way to streamline your workflow and get better results in a shorter amount of time? Look no further!

Our Productivity Techniques in Software Development Knowledge Base is here to revolutionize your approach to productivity.

Our Knowledge Base consists of 1598 prioritized requirements, solutions, benefits, results, and real-life case studies for all your software development needs.

With our extensive dataset, you will have access to the most important questions to ask to get results faster, based on urgency and scope.

Say goodbye to wasting time and resources on unimportant tasks and focus on what truly matters.

But that′s not all.

Our Productivity Techniques in Software Development Knowledge Base stands above competitors and alternatives, making it the top choice for professionals like yourself.

Our user-friendly product allows for easy navigation and utilization, making it suitable for both DIY enthusiasts and those who prefer more affordable alternatives.

Plus, our detailed specifications and overview ensure that you know exactly what you′re getting and how to use it.

Why choose our Productivity Techniques in Software Development Knowledge Base? The benefits are endless.

Not only will you save valuable time and resources, but you will also see improved results in your projects.

Our research on productivity techniques specifically tailored to software development has been proven to boost overall project success and efficiency.

In fact, businesses have seen a significant increase in productivity and a decrease in costs after implementing our methods.

But don′t just take our word for it.

Take a look at our case studies and see for yourself the impact our Productivity Techniques in Software Development Knowledge Base has had on real projects.

As for cost, we offer a cost-effective solution with unbeatable value.

And to top it off, our Knowledge Base provides a comprehensive overview of both pros and cons, so you can make an informed decision before investing.

So why wait? Take control of your project′s productivity today and invest in our Productivity Techniques in Software Development Knowledge Base.

Say goodbye to stress and hello to success with our game-changing product.

Try it out now and watch your projects thrive!



Discover Insights, Make Informed Decisions, and Stay Ahead of the Curve:



  • How will distributed and collaborative development environments impact the design, productivity, and quality of software?


  • Key Features:


    • Comprehensive set of 1598 prioritized Productivity Techniques requirements.
    • Extensive coverage of 349 Productivity Techniques topic scopes.
    • In-depth analysis of 349 Productivity Techniques step-by-step solutions, benefits, BHAGs.
    • Detailed examination of 349 Productivity Techniques case studies and use cases.

    • Digital download upon purchase.
    • Enjoy lifetime document updates included with your purchase.
    • Benefit from a fully editable and customizable Excel format.
    • Trusted and utilized by over 10,000 organizations.

    • Covering: Agile Software Development Quality Assurance, Exception Handling, Individual And Team Development, Order Tracking, Compliance Maturity Model, Customer Experience Metrics, Lessons Learned, Sprint Planning, Quality Assurance Standards, Agile Team Roles, Software Testing Frameworks, Backend Development, Identity Management, Software Contracts, Database Query Optimization, Service Discovery, Code Optimization, System Testing, Machine Learning Algorithms, Model-Based Testing, Big Data Platforms, Data Analytics Tools, Org Chart, Software retirement, Continuous Deployment, Cloud Cost Management, Software Security, Infrastructure Development, Machine Learning, Data Warehousing, AI Certification, Organizational Structure, Team Empowerment, Cost Optimization Strategies, Container Orchestration, Waterfall Methodology, Problem Investigation, Billing Analysis, Mobile App Development, Integration Challenges, Strategy Development, Cost Analysis, User Experience Design, Project Scope Management, Data Visualization Tools, CMMi Level 3, Code Reviews, Big Data Analytics, CMS Development, Market Share Growth, Agile Thinking, Commerce Development, Data Replication, Smart Devices, Kanban Practices, Shopping Cart Integration, API Design, Availability Management, Process Maturity Assessment, Code Quality, Software Project Estimation, Augmented Reality Applications, User Interface Prototyping, Web Services, Functional Programming, Native App Development, Change Evaluation, Memory Management, Product Experiment Results, Project Budgeting, File Naming Conventions, Stakeholder Trust, Authorization Techniques, Code Collaboration Tools, Root Cause Analysis, DevOps Culture, Server Issues, Software Adoption, Facility Consolidation, Unit Testing, System Monitoring, Model Based Development, Computer Vision, Code Review, Data Protection Policy, Release Scope, Error Monitoring, Vulnerability Management, User Testing, Debugging Techniques, Testing Processes, Indexing Techniques, Deep Learning Applications, Supervised Learning, Development Team, Predictive Modeling, Split Testing, User Complaints, Taxonomy Development, Privacy Concerns, Story Point Estimation, Algorithmic Transparency, User-Centered Development, Secure Coding Practices, Agile Values, Integration Platforms, ISO 27001 software, API Gateways, Cross Platform Development, Application Development, UX/UI Design, Gaming Development, Change Review Period, Microsoft Azure, Disaster Recovery, Speech Recognition, Certified Research Administrator, User Acceptance Testing, Technical Debt Management, Data Encryption, Agile Methodologies, Data Visualization, Service Oriented Architecture, Responsive Web Design, Release Status, Quality Inspection, Software Maintenance, Augmented Reality User Interfaces, IT Security, Software Delivery, Interactive Voice Response, Agile Scrum Master, Benchmarking Progress, Software Design Patterns, Production Environment, Configuration Management, Client Requirements Gathering, Data Backup, Data Persistence, Cloud Cost Optimization, Cloud Security, Employee Development, Software Upgrades, API Lifecycle Management, Positive Reinforcement, Measuring Progress, Security Auditing, Virtualization Testing, Database Mirroring, Control System Automotive Control, NoSQL Databases, Partnership Development, Data-driven Development, Infrastructure Automation, Software Company, Database Replication, Agile Coaches, Project Status Reporting, GDPR Compliance, Lean Leadership, Release Notification, Material Design, Continuous Delivery, End To End Process Integration, Focused Technology, Access Control, Peer Programming, Software Development Process, Bug Tracking, Agile Project Management, DevOps Monitoring, Configuration Policies, Top Companies, User Feedback Analysis, Development Environments, Response Time, Embedded Systems, Lean Management, Six Sigma, Continuous improvement Introduction, Web Content Management Systems, Web application development, Failover Strategies, Microservices Deployment, Control System Engineering, Real Time Alerts, Agile Coaching, Top Risk Areas, Regression Testing, Distributed Teams, Agile Outsourcing, Software Architecture, Software Applications, Retrospective Techniques, Efficient money, Single Sign On, Build Automation, User Interface Design, Resistance Strategies, Indirect Labor, Efficiency Benchmarking, Continuous Integration, Customer Satisfaction, Natural Language Processing, Releases Synchronization, DevOps Automation, Legacy Systems, User Acceptance Criteria, Feature Backlog, Supplier Compliance, Stakeholder Management, Leadership Skills, Vendor Tracking, Coding Challenges, Average Order, Version Control Systems, Agile Quality, Component Based Development, Natural Language Processing Applications, Cloud Computing, User Management, Servant Leadership, High Availability, Code Performance, Database Backup And Recovery, Web Scraping, Network Security, Source Code Management, New Development, ERP Development Software, Load Testing, Adaptive Systems, Security Threat Modeling, Information Technology, Social Media Integration, Technology Strategies, Privacy Protection, Fault Tolerance, Internet Of Things, IT Infrastructure Recovery, Disaster Mitigation, Pair Programming, Machine Learning Applications, Agile Principles, Communication Tools, Authentication Methods, Microservices Architecture, Event Driven Architecture, Java Development, Full Stack Development, Artificial Intelligence Ethics, Requirements Prioritization, Problem Coordination, Load Balancing Strategies, Data Privacy Regulations, Emerging Technologies, Key Value Databases, Use Case Scenarios, Software development models, Lean Budgeting, User Training, Artificial Neural Networks, Software Development DevOps, SEO Optimization, Penetration Testing, Agile Estimation, Database Management, Storytelling, Project Management Tools, Deployment Strategies, Data Exchange, Project Risk Management, Staffing Considerations, Knowledge Transfer, Tool Qualification, Code Documentation, Vulnerability Scanning, Risk Assessment, Acceptance Testing, Retrospective Meeting, JavaScript Frameworks, Team Collaboration, Product Owner, Custom AI, Code Versioning, Stream Processing, Augmented Reality, Virtual Reality Applications, Permission Levels, Backup And Restore, Frontend Frameworks, Safety lifecycle, Code Standards, Systems Review, Automation Testing, Deployment Scripts, Software Flexibility, RESTful Architecture, Virtual Reality, Capitalized Software, Iterative Product Development, Communication Plans, Scrum Development, Lean Thinking, Deep Learning, User Stories, Artificial Intelligence, Continuous Professional Development, Customer Data Protection, Cloud Functions, Software Development, Timely Delivery, Product Backlog Grooming, Hybrid App Development, Bias In AI, Project Management Software, Payment Gateways, Prescriptive Analytics, Corporate Security, Process Optimization, Customer Centered Approach, Mixed Reality, API Integration, Scrum Master, Data Security, Infrastructure As Code, Deployment Checklist, Web Technologies, Load Balancing, Agile Frameworks, Object Oriented Programming, Release Management, Database Sharding, Microservices Communication, Messaging Systems, Best Practices, Software Testing, Software Configuration, Resource Management, Change And Release Management, Product Experimentation, Performance Monitoring, DevOps, ISO 26262, Data Protection, Workforce Development, Productivity Techniques, Amazon Web Services, Potential Hires, Mutual Cooperation, Conflict Resolution




    Productivity Techniques Assessment Dataset - Utilization, Solutions, Advantages, BHAG (Big Hairy Audacious Goal):


    Productivity Techniques

    Distributed and collaborative development environments can improve productivity and software quality through increased communication and access to diverse skills.


    1) Agile methodologies: Iterative and incremental approach for faster development, collaboration, and adaptation to changing requirements.
    2) Code reviews: Peer review process for early feedback and catch errors before they impact the overall codebase.
    3) Automation tools: Automated testing, CI/CD pipelines, and deployment processes improve efficiency and eliminate human error.
    4) Version control systems: Allows for collaboration, version management, and tracking changes in code.
    5) Collaborative project management tools: Facilitates communication, task assignment, and progress tracking among team members.

    CONTROL QUESTION: How will distributed and collaborative development environments impact the design, productivity, and quality of software?


    Big Hairy Audacious Goal (BHAG) for 10 years from now:
    In 10 years, with the advancements in technology and a growing emphasis on remote work, I believe that distributed and collaborative development environments will have completely revolutionized the way software is designed, developed, and maintained. My big hairy audacious goal for Productivity Techniques is to see a drastic increase in productivity, efficiency, and quality in software development by fully embracing the potential of distributed and collaborative development.

    Firstly, I envision a future where physical office spaces will no longer be the norm for software development teams. Instead, developers from all over the world will come together virtually, leveraging cutting-edge communication and collaboration tools. This will not only allow for a more diverse workforce, but also eliminate geographical barriers and time zone differences, resulting in 24/7 development cycles.

    With this distributed and collaborative approach, developers will have access to a global pool of talent, leading to a more diverse and dynamic team. This will foster innovation, creativity, and out-of-the-box thinking, ultimately resulting in more innovative and high-quality software products.

    Furthermore, with real-time collaboration tools and agile methodologies, the speed of software development will increase significantly. Developers will be able to work simultaneously on different parts of the same project, eliminating bottlenecks and reducing project timelines. This will not only increase productivity but also reduce the risk of errors and bugs.

    Moreover, distributed development environments will also lead to a more streamlined and efficient communication process. Asynchronous communication channels such as emails, chat tools, and project management software will become an integral part of the development process. This will reduce the need for meetings and unnecessary interruptions, allowing developers to focus on their work and increase their productivity.

    Finally, the shift towards distributed and collaborative development environments will also lead to a major change in the design and architecture of software products. With a more diverse and skilled team, ideas will be shared and merged, resulting in more robust and scalable software solutions. Additionally, distributed development will encourage a more modular and decoupled approach to design, making the development process more flexible and adaptable to changes.

    In conclusion, my big hairy audacious goal for Productivity Techniques is to see a world where distributed and collaborative development environments have transformed the way software is designed, developed, and maintained. With increased productivity, quality, and innovation, this approach will not only benefit individual developers and companies but also lead to significant advancements in the technology industry as a whole.

    Customer Testimonials:


    "As a professional in data analysis, I can confidently say that this dataset is a game-changer. The prioritized recommendations are accurate, and the download process was quick and hassle-free. Bravo!"

    "This dataset is a goldmine for researchers. It covers a wide array of topics, and the inclusion of historical data adds significant value. Truly impressed!"

    "I can`t imagine working on my projects without this dataset. The prioritized recommendations are spot-on, and the ease of integration into existing systems is a huge plus. Highly satisfied with my purchase!"



    Productivity Techniques Case Study/Use Case example - How to use:



    Client Situation:

    ABC Software Solutions is a leading software development company that specializes in creating enterprise-level software solutions for businesses across various industries. With the rise of distributed and collaborative development environments, the company is facing new challenges in terms of design, productivity, and quality of their software products. The CEO of ABC Software Solutions has approached our consulting firm to help them understand the impact of these new development environments and advise them on how to adapt and optimize their processes to ensure continued success.

    Consulting Methodology:

    Our consulting team conducted a thorough analysis of the current development processes and the technologies used by ABC Software Solutions. We also conducted research on the latest trends and best practices in distributed and collaborative development. Based on this information, we designed a methodology aimed at helping the client understand the impact of these new environments on their software and how to effectively manage it.

    Deliverables:

    1. Analysis of Current Processes: Our team analyzed ABC Software Solutions′ current development processes, including their tools, workflows, and communication channels.

    2. Impact Assessment: We conducted an impact assessment, taking into account the benefits and challenges associated with distributed and collaborative development environments.

    3. Best Practice Recommendations: Based on our research and analysis, we provided recommendations on the best practices for managing software development in such environments.

    4. Implementation Plan: We created a detailed implementation plan, outlining the necessary steps for ABC Software Solutions to transition to a distributed and collaborative development environment.

    Implementation Challenges:

    Transitioning to distributed and collaborative development environments can be challenging for any organization. Some of the key challenges that ABC Software Solutions faced during the implementation include:

    1. Communication and Collaboration: One of the biggest challenges was ensuring effective communication and collaboration among team members who are spread across different locations and time zones.

    2. Cultural Differences: With a geographically diverse team, there may be cultural differences that can impact communication and teamwork.

    3. Project Management: Distributed and collaborative development environments require a more flexible project management approach to accommodate the different time zones and work schedules.

    KPIs:

    1. Time to market: This measures the average time it takes for ABC Software Solutions to develop and release a product, comparing it to their previous development processes.

    2. Defect Density: This measures the number of defects per KLOC (thousand lines of code) in the software, reflecting its overall quality.

    3. Team Productivity: This measures the productivity of the development team, comparing their performance before and after the transition to distributed and collaborative environments.

    Management Considerations:

    1. Cost-Benefit Analysis: One key consideration for ABC Software Solutions is evaluating the costs versus the benefits of transitioning to distributed and collaborative development environments.

    2. Training and Resources: The company will need to invest in training and resources to ensure their team is equipped with the necessary skills and tools to work effectively in such environments.

    3. Change Management: The transition to a new development environment can create resistance among employees. Therefore, effective change management strategies should be implemented to ensure a smooth transition.

    Citations:

    1. According to a whitepaper by McKinsey & Company, distributed development teams can improve performance by up to 20% compared to traditional co-located teams (Muegge, 2019).

    2. A study from the Journal of Software Engineering found that distributed development environments can lead to higher quality software due to increased diversity of perspectives and knowledge sharing among team members (Schlumberger & Patil, 2018).

    3. Forbes reports that organizations that adopt distributed and collaborative development environments see a significant increase in productivity, with some reporting up to 30% improvement (Harris, 2019).

    Conclusion:

    In conclusion, the shift towards distributed and collaborative development environments has the potential to greatly impact the design, productivity, and quality of software. With effective planning, training, and management, ABC Software Solutions can successfully transition to these environments and reap the benefits of improved efficiency, productivity, and quality. Our consulting methodology and recommendations will help them navigate the challenges and ensure a successful implementation.

    Security and Trust:


    • Secure checkout with SSL encryption Visa, Mastercard, Apple Pay, Google Pay, Stripe, Paypal
    • Money-back guarantee for 30 days
    • Our team is available 24/7 to assist you - support@theartofservice.com


    About the Authors: Unleashing Excellence: The Mastery of Service Accredited by the Scientific Community

    Immerse yourself in the pinnacle of operational wisdom through The Art of Service`s Excellence, now distinguished with esteemed accreditation from the scientific community. With an impressive 1000+ citations, The Art of Service stands as a beacon of reliability and authority in the field.

    Our dedication to excellence is highlighted by meticulous scrutiny and validation from the scientific community, evidenced by the 1000+ citations spanning various disciplines. Each citation attests to the profound impact and scholarly recognition of The Art of Service`s contributions.

    Embark on a journey of unparalleled expertise, fortified by a wealth of research and acknowledgment from scholars globally. Join the community that not only recognizes but endorses the brilliance encapsulated in The Art of Service`s Excellence. Enhance your understanding, strategy, and implementation with a resource acknowledged and embraced by the scientific community.

    Embrace excellence. Embrace The Art of Service.

    Your trust in us aligns you with prestigious company; boasting over 1000 academic citations, our work ranks in the top 1% of the most cited globally. Explore our scholarly contributions at: https://scholar.google.com/scholar?hl=en&as_sdt=0%2C5&q=blokdyk

    About The Art of Service:

    Our clients seek confidence in making risk management and compliance decisions based on accurate data. However, navigating compliance can be complex, and sometimes, the unknowns are even more challenging.

    We empathize with the frustrations of senior executives and business owners after decades in the industry. That`s why The Art of Service has developed Self-Assessment and implementation tools, trusted by over 100,000 professionals worldwide, empowering you to take control of your compliance assessments. With over 1000 academic citations, our work stands in the top 1% of the most cited globally, reflecting our commitment to helping businesses thrive.

    Founders:

    Gerard Blokdyk
    LinkedIn: https://www.linkedin.com/in/gerardblokdijk/

    Ivanka Menken
    LinkedIn: https://www.linkedin.com/in/ivankamenken/